
Enter Details to View Content

First Name
Last Name
Company Name
Global Annual Revenue
Job Title
Opt in to receive more information from EcoVadis
Thank you!
Error - something went wrong!

EcoVadis Carbon Methodology Overview and Principles

March 28, 2024

This document provides an overview of the Carbon rating methodology, founding principles, and process EcoVadis uses, including:

  • Three management stages;
  • Data collection and rating process;
  • The diversity of data sources used, including customer-provided documentation and relevant third-party endorsements (certifications, labels, etc.);
  • The eleven management indicators across three management stages analyzed during the Carbon rating; and
  • The use of technology and Sustainability expert analysis.
Previous Item
EcoVadis CSR Rating Methodology: Scoring Principles
EcoVadis CSR Rating Methodology: Scoring Principles

The objective of the EcoVadis Corporate Social Responsibility (CSR) rating methodology is to measure the qu...

No More Flipbooks